A chimney cap is the metal cover at the very top that keeps out rain, debris, and animals. If yours is missing, rusted, or loose, water can pool inside and cause internal damage or blockages. We repair or replace these caps to ensure your flue stays clear and dry, preventing hazardous build-up. This is a vital step in routine home maintenance.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Coverage typically applies to sudden and accidental damage, like from severe weather events. Damage resulting from normal wear and tear or neglect is usually not covered. Review your Fresno homeowners policy for details. Getting an expert assessment is helpful for claims.
